On 28/09/2021 16:25, Richard Shaw wrote:
On Tue, Sep 28, 2021 at 9:45 AM Bill Somerville via wsjt-devel <wsjt-devel@lists.sourceforge.net <mailto:wsjt-devel@lists.sourceforge.net>> wrote:

    Your build has many compiler options we have not tested with, do
    you really need to use them all?

    -grecord-gcc-switches
    -Werror=format-security -Wp,-D_FORTIFY_SOURCE=2
    -Wp,-D_GLIBCXX_ASSERTIONS
    -specs=/usr/lib/rpm/redhat/redhat-hardened-cc1
    -fstack-protector-strong -specs=/usr/lib/rpm/redhat/redhat-annobin-cc1
    -fasynchronous-unwind-tables
    -fstack-clash-protection -fcf-protection
    -Werror -Wall -Wextra
    -Wno-pragmas -Wl,-z,relro
    -Wl,--as-needed -Wl,-z,now
    -specs=/usr/lib/rpm/redhat/redhat-hardened-ld


Those build flags are enforced by Fedora packaging guidelines and are automatically applied with the %cmake RPM macros, however, I have already built test packages of 2.5.0 without issue for Rawhide and Fedora 34. I plan to do the official builds after I have a little time to test it locally first.

Thanks,
Richard

Hi Richard,

thanks for that confirmation. It would seem that either the Qt5 libraries in the RedHat repo are broken or Tomasz's system has some issues.

73
Bill
G4WJS.

_______________________________________________
wsjt-devel mailing list
wsjt-devel@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/wsjt-devel

Reply via email to